About Ups uninterruptible power supply battery series connection
Connecting batteries in series involves linking them end-to-end, with the positive terminal of one battery connected to the negative terminal of the next. This arrangement increases the overall voltage while keeping the current constant.

Can you connect batteries in an uninterruptible power supply (UPS) system?
When connecting batteries in an uninterruptible power supply (UPS) system, you have the option to connect them in series or in parallel. The main difference between these two configurations lies in how they affect the voltage and current of the UPS system.
What does a UPS protect against?
A UPS, or a uninterruptible power supply, is a device used to backup a power supply to prevent devices and systems from power supply problems, such as a power failure or lightning strikes. A UPS can help prevent power supply problems that can often occur on a production site, such as an instantaneous voltage drop and a power failure.
What is a proper connection between a battery and an ups?
A proper connection between the battery and the UPS enables efficient power flow from the battery to the connected devices. This connection allows the UPS to seamlessly switch to battery power during blackouts or voltage fluctuations, ensuring uninterrupted operation of critical equipment such as servers, computers, and communication systems.
